【streamreaderror是什么意思】在使用某些软件或系统时,用户可能会遇到“streamreaderror”这个错误提示。这个错误通常与数据流读取过程中的问题有关。为了帮助大家更好地理解这一错误的含义和可能的解决方法,以下是对“streamreaderror”的详细总结。
一、什么是StreamReadError?
StreamReadError 是一种常见的程序运行时错误,通常出现在处理数据流(如文件读取、网络数据传输、音频/视频流等)的过程中。当程序尝试从数据源中读取数据时,如果发生异常(如数据损坏、连接中断、权限不足等),就会触发此错误。
该错误可能出现在多种场景中,例如:
- 文件读取失败
- 网络连接中断
- 视频/音频播放过程中断
- 数据库查询异常
二、常见原因分析
原因 | 描述 |
数据损坏 | 文件或数据流本身存在损坏,无法正常读取 |
权限不足 | 程序没有足够的权限访问目标文件或资源 |
网络问题 | 在线数据流(如视频、音频)因网络不稳定导致读取失败 |
资源占用 | 目标文件正在被其他程序占用,无法读取 |
程序逻辑错误 | 程序在读取数据时出现逻辑错误,导致读取失败 |
三、如何解决StreamReadError?
解决方案 | 说明 |
检查文件完整性 | 使用工具验证文件是否损坏,必要时重新下载或修复 |
验证权限设置 | 确保程序有权限访问相关文件或资源 |
检查网络连接 | 确保网络稳定,尤其是涉及在线数据流的情况 |
关闭占用程序 | 如果文件被其他程序占用,关闭后再尝试读取 |
更新或重装软件 | 修复程序本身的逻辑问题或兼容性问题 |
四、总结
StreamReadError 是一个与数据流读取相关的错误,可能由多种因素引起。了解其常见原因并采取相应的解决措施,有助于快速定位和解决问题。在实际操作中,建议结合具体场景进行排查,并根据错误日志进一步分析。
通过以上内容,您可以对“streamreaderror是什么意思”有一个全面的理解,并在遇到类似问题时更有针对性地进行处理。